I guess you could compare it to Groove. But Groove had a fairly large footprint in memory and I'm assuming WASTE will be relatively small.

WASTE was written by Justin Frankel, the same programmer who wrote WinAmp. He released WASTE (with source code) underneath the Nullsoft banner and within a day or two it was yanked by AOL and Justin ended up leaving the company because they were retarding his creativity. Luckily WASTE was released just long enough to get copied by a bunch of people and turned into an open source development project.
